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
78079507274 9667241462 8008082997 26563637578 251587
904075 3414282
904075 3414282
7334228513 193 30224149056 492774099
All about undefined
Interested in learning more?
904075 3414282
7334228513 193 30224149056 492774099
See more
632032 19992935307
100 038 085703
See more
9572315 79704019
10012 06527237 28258704
See more